Pluralsight, Inc., the enterprise technology skills platform, announces that Anita Grantham, Chief Experience Officer of Pluralsight, has been recognised with a For All Leadership Award by Great Place to Work®.

The talent management expert was honoured at the third-annual Leadership Awards Gala Dinner in San Francisco, recognising her commitment to provide an environment where everyone is connected and has a purpose, can collaborate and innovate, and has access to the information they need to contribute their best.

I’m honoured to have Anita on my team and congratulate her on this much-deserved recognition.” As Chief People Officer, Grantham oversees Pluralsight’s entire team member journey — from recruiting and acquisition to growth and retention. Since joining, she has grown Pluralsight’s People Organisation to be an active and strategic business partner for the company.

From rewards and benefits to the appointment of effective leaders, every decision she makes and every program she creates is connected to Pluralsight’s mission, values, and vision. Grantham’s strategic leadership has demonstrated tremendous rewards and facilitated the change Pluralsight needed to drive innovation and business results while making workplaces great for all team members. Under her leadership, Pluralsight has been named a 2020 Fortune 100 Best Companies to Work For®, 2019 Best Workplace in Technology, 2019 Best Workplace for Millenials, and a 2019 Best Workplace for Women.
